Official DOL plan name: Paul Weiss Rifkind Wharton & Garrison LLP Employees' Pension & Retirement Plan · Sponsored by Paul Weiss Rifkind Wharton & Garrison LLP · New York · Professional & Technical Services

$219M in assets, 171 participants

Paul Weiss Rifkind Wharton & Garrison LLP's Paul Weiss Rifkind Wharton & Garrison LLP Employees' Pension & Retirement Plan reported $219M in total assets and 171 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 95th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

The plan reported a net loss of $6M for the year, a single-year figure driven by markets and benefit payments, not a measure of plan health.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ings

plan year 2023 → plan year 2024

  • Paul Weiss Rifkind Wharton & Garrison LLP Employees' Pension & Retirement Plan reported net income fell from $17M in the plan year 2023 filing to -$6M in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• Paul Weiss Rifkind Wharton & Garrison LLP Employees' Pension & Retirement Plan reported participants fell from 178 in the plan year 2023 filing to 171 in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• Paul Weiss Rifkind Wharton & Garrison LLP Employees' Pension & Retirement Plan end-of-year assets fell from $224M in the plan year 2023 filing to $219M in the plan year 2024 filing.
